About this book

The Secret Diaries of Charlotte Brontë Step into the intimate world of Charlotte Brontë through her own words—a fascinating blend of history and imagination that reveals the woman behind Jane Eyre. While Charlotte's novels burned with passion and longing, her real life was far more complicated: living in isolated Yorkshire with her eccentric family, nursing secret desires, and wrestling with the unexpected arrival of a man who threatens to upend her carefully ordered world. Through her diary entries, we discover the inspirations behind her greatest works, the scandalous feelings she could never voice publicly, and the intense, deeply human love story that would ultimately change everything. This is a richly researched, emotionally resonant exploration of one of literature's greatest authors—exactly as she might have told it herself.
